For a class of 30. Students subculture and then observe the growth of the soil fungus Arthrobotrys conoides on cornmeal agar plates. When Rhabditis, a nematode, is inoculated onto these plates, the fungus traps, digests, and absorbs the nematode's internal contents. Illustrates absorptive nutrition of the fungi. The exercise requires 10 days from setup to completion.

Keep fungus culture and nematode culture at room temperature; do not incubate or refrigerate. Loosen but do not remove the cap on the nematode tube culture.Kit and perishable components will ship separately and may arrive on different days.
